Bug Description
Quantal Desktop 20120903.4
During an attempt of an installation in French, I choose 'encrypt Ubuntu', the 'Choose a security key' screen only showed the text at the top of the page. The form below was hidden (fields and text) , making the installation impossible to continue.
I got this case once and haven't found a way to reproduce it yet.
Screenshot attached.
Steps to reproduce:
1. Something Else
2. Open one of "Edit Partition" or "Add Partition" dialogs
3. Go way back to the ask page
4. Select Encrypt & wipe/install options
5. Result as per screenshot
This is due to trying to hide crypto UI in the manual partitioning.
Workaround is to restart ubiquity.
